Local Business Strategist Coauthors Book With Brian Tracy

James Thomasson, business strategist and president and CEO of Accelerated Financial Services, Inc., has partnered with CelebrityPress to coauthor Success in Any Economy alongside entrepreneur and bestselling author Brian Tracy. Anticipated to be published this fall, Success in Any Economy is a collection of insights, strategies and real-life experiences that showcases the collective wisdom of industry pioneers. A portion of the royalties generated from it will be donated to the Entrepreneur’s International Fund, an organization dedicated to creating awareness for charitable causes. “Thomasson’s selection as a coauthor is a testament to his achievements and his dedication to driving positive change,” Accelerated said. In his role at the company, which has offices in Mobile, Saraland, Pensacola and Atlanta, Thomasson has been an accountant, consultant and entrepreneur. Before leading Accelerated, he served as the president and CEO of TBS Communications, Inc. He has also served as chairman of the United Bank Advisory Board and Saraland Area Chamber of Commerce. Thomasson has a BS in finance from the University of South Alabama.
